About ASCOTT - UNDER - WYCHWOOD PRE - SCHOOL

ASCOTT - UNDER - WYCHWOOD PRE - SCHOOL is a registered charity in England and Wales (registration number 1036951), rated "Platinum" with a CharityScore of 90/100 — one of the highest-rated charities in England and Wales based on official Charity Commission data. In its most recent reporting year (2025), ASCOTT - UNDER - WYCHWOOD PRE - SCHOOL reported a total income of £145,778 and total expenditure of £136,250 (a spending ratio of 93%, indicating strong allocation of funds to charitable activities). According to the Charity Commission, ASCOTT - UNDER - WYCHWOOD PRE - SCHOOL operates with the following stated purpose: A community pre school for children aged two and a half to five years - running on five days a week during term time and providing children with a friendly, secure and stimulating environment for their first experience of education. No significant governance concerns were identified for ASCOTT - UNDER - WYCHWOOD PRE - SCHOOL in our analysis.
